Home
last modified time | relevance | path

Searched refs:pgo_pending (Results 1 – 3 of 3) sorted by relevance

/xnu-8792.61.2/osfmk/vm/
H A Dvm_pageout.c719 wakeup_event = (event_t) &(vm_pageout_queue_internal.pgo_pending); in vm_pageout_cluster_to_queue()
721 wakeup_event = (event_t) &(vm_pageout_queue_external.pgo_pending); in vm_pageout_cluster_to_queue()
731 vm_page_queue_enter(&q->pgo_pending, m, vmp_pageq); in vm_pageout_cluster_to_queue()
783 vm_page_queue_remove(&q->pgo_pending, m, vmp_pageq); in vm_pageout_throttle_up()
3941 while (!vm_page_queue_empty(&q->pgo_pending)) { in vm_pageout_iothread_external_continue()
3943 vm_page_queue_remove_first(&q->pgo_pending, m, vmp_pageq); in vm_pageout_iothread_external_continue()
4060 assert_wait((event_t) &q->pgo_pending, THREAD_UNINT); in vm_pageout_iothread_external_continue()
4105 if (!vm_page_queue_empty(&q->pgo_pending)) { in vm_pageout_iothread_internal_continue()
4153 while (!vm_page_queue_empty(&q->pgo_pending) && local_cnt < local_batch_size) { in vm_pageout_iothread_internal_continue()
4154 vm_page_queue_remove_first(&q->pgo_pending, m, vmp_pageq); in vm_pageout_iothread_internal_continue()
[all …]
H A Dvm_pageout.h304 vm_page_queue_head_t pgo_pending; /* laundry pages to be processed by pager's iothread */ member
H A Dvm_resident.c6973 while (!vm_page_queue_empty(&q->pgo_pending)) { in hibernate_drain_pageout_queue()
6982 if (wait_result == THREAD_TIMED_OUT && !vm_page_queue_empty(&q->pgo_pending)) { in hibernate_drain_pageout_queue()